BIG COTTONWOOD CANYON, Utah—
A father and son remain hospitalized in serious condition following a car crash Thursday night in Big Cottonwood Canyon and witnesses tell police the wreck appeared to be the result of street racing. Detectives said it looks like the victims will survive and are now trying to determine exactly what caused the near fatal crash.The accident happened at about 8:30 p.m. Thursday night near the Dogwood Camping area when a Lotus automobile slammed head on into a BMW SUV that was heading down the canyon.
Witnesses told detectives the Lotus was following a white Porche and the cars looked like they were racing.
The 46-year old driver of the Lotus and his 13-year-old son were both hospitalized with serious head injuries and both are expected now to survive.
Police are now trying to piece together exactly what happened and if anyone will face charges.
